About MARTIN G. BRUMBAUGH

MARTIN G. BRUMBAUGH is a medium-sized elementary campus in SANTA ISABEL, Puerto Rico, run under PUERTO RICO DEPARTMENT OF EDUCATION. The school caters to 271 students in grades pre-K through 5.

PUERTO RICO DEPARTMENT OF EDUCATION runs 856 schools in total, collectively educating 236,079 students. MARTIN G. BRUMBAUGH is one of those campuses.

Looking at the student body, MARTIN G. BRUMBAUGH reports that 100% of students identify as Hispanic, making the school strongly Hispanic-majority. That mix tracks the wider county fairly closely.

Looking at the economic backdrop, MARTIN G. BRUMBAUGH shows 31 full-time-equivalent teachers, putting the student-to-teacher ratio at about 8.7:1. The state averages about 9.2:1, putting this campus right in line with peers. Roughly 86% of students at MARTIN G. BRUMBAUGH qualify for free or reduced-price lunch, a commonly cited indicator of low-income enrollment.

Around the school, community-level numbers for Santa Isabel Municipio indicate the typical household earns roughly $25,795 per year and census figures put the poverty rate at about 40%. MARTIN G. BRUMBAUGH is one of 5 public schools in Santa Isabel Municipio (combined enrollment of about 1,282 students).

Nearest neighbor: MANUEL MARTIN MONSERRATE, around 0.1 miles off. 4 of the 8 nearest public schools sit inside a five-mile radius.

The school occupies a town-center site.

Five-year trend. Over the past 7-year window, the student count expanded 12%: 242 students in 2018 compared to 271 in 2025.
